Foo Fighters Enter the Hall of Fame

The Foo Fighters were in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ame as part of a 2021 class that also included Tina Turner, Carole King, the Go-Go’s, Jay-Z, and Todd Rundgren. Paul McCartney handled the induction, a moment that resonated deeply with Dave Grohl, a known Beatles devotee. During his speech, Grohl described the band as “more of a family than a band.”

  • 1 (02:31) **Slash feat. Myles Kennedy & The Conspirators Announce New Album "4"** - The band's first release on Gibson Records, with a new single "The River Is Rising" and the album coming February 11th.
  • 2 (07:18) **Lit Returns with New Rock Single "Yeah Yeah Yeah"** - The 90s rock band releases their first rock material since 2012, after a brief detour into country music.
  • 3 (10:25) **Metallica Launches MasterClass on Being in a Band** - The band offers a $240/year course covering songwriting, collaboration, and growing as a band.
  • 4 (18:28) **Foo Fighters Inducted Into the Rock & Roll Hall of Fame** - The ceremony in Cleveland featured Paul McCartney inducting the band, with Dave Grohl calling them a family.
